    Part of the problem may simply be so few jobs?
    One Healer (WHM)
    Two Tanks (WAR/PLD) (no giggling at PLD tank)
    One Magic DD (BLM)
    One Range DD (BRD)
    Two Melee DD (MNK, DRG)

    If the target is weak to magic: One choice -- BLM
    If the target is too dangerous to be near: Two Choices -- BLM/BRD
    If the target is weak to melee: Two choices -- MNK/DRG

    Given that a lot of enemies are just too dangerous to get near, but easy to take out from afar, is it no surprise that BLM/BRD is nice to stack?

    That being said, what if we had a variety of different jobs that filled the role of 'Ranged DD':
    BLM, SMN, BRD, RNG, COR, SCH, RDM

    There would be less job stacking... because the issue not really is the desire to stack a job.. but rather, the desire to stack a role. The primary roles being: Tank, Healer, Melee DD, Ranged DD, Support

    If we had 5 jobs for each of those roles, I feel stacking would be gone.

    (And if those jobs could co-ordinate together for bonuses, such as in Weapon Skill Chains, then there would be more interest in non-stacking).

    PLD should have a superior HP pool to WAR, I'm not sure why it was deemed that PLD needs less HP. Right now I still see a 400HP base difference then WAR. Also as stated the massive enmity from wardrum is broken.

    One thing that I could see as a real fix and give PLD its tanking prowess is a buff to Sentinel to increase enmity on ALL actions similar to how Antagonize works for WAR. Right now Sentinel seems to increase enmity of ws's by about 100 but does nothing for voke/flash/rampart etc. If PLD got a sentinel increase II that gave increased enmity for all actions by 100 not just ws's I think that would help level the enmity generation playing field which is the only thing I care about for tanking purposes. Every encounter is easy once you learn the mechanics so if your going to take a PLD over a WAR and loose some DPS from the tank then it needs to make up for that with a higher hate ceiling.

    I want to put my 181 enmity set to use on PLD not just WAR burning. I think PLD is a fun job and the skill ceiling to play optimally is much higher then facerolling on WAR but your just not fully rewarded for the effort and that is my problem.
